Will you dare to enter the heart of this emblematic monument of the Abondance valley? Like experts, explore the monastery's skeleton and discover all its secrets!
For Halloween, dare to enter the heart of this mysterious building.
Accompanied by a cultural mediator, discover the history of Abondance Abbey, and marvel at its cloister adorned with 15th-century murals.

Then, equipped with a helmet and torchlight, climb the 44 steps leading up to the monastery's roof timbers. Examine the skeleton of this majestic monument to see how it evolved. Smell, touch... and retrace almost 300 years of work.
